A Comeback for the Ages: American Chestnut Tree
One of the most inspiring stories from 2025 involves the American chestnut tree. Once nearly wiped out, this iconic tree is making a comeback, bringing hope to restoration efforts of a historic landscape. These trees, which once dominated the eastern woodlands, are now rebounding, marking a significant ecological victory. Gardeners and environmentalists alike are celebrating this revival, showing that nature can rebound and thrive!
Randy Travis Hits the Road Again
In the world of music, we have some monumental news: legendary country musician Randy Travis is back on tour after a twelve-year break due to a devastating health issue. Fans are thrilled to see him take the stage again, showcasing his resilience and passion for music. Randy’s return resonates deeply with those who have loved his timeless country hits. It’s a heartfelt comeback story that reminds us all of the spirit of perseverance!
Controversy in the South: “The White Lotus” Accents
What’s hot on the small screen? The new season of HBO Max’s “The White Lotus” has stirred the pot with its representation of a Durham family’s Southern accents, receiving mixed reactions from the audience. A linguist from North Carolina is stepping up to defend the authenticity and charm of these accents, shedding light on the rich linguistic tapestry found in the South. Sometimes, it’s the nuances that make the narrative all the more captivating!

Elk Return to Former Mining Lands
In a remarkable conservation success story, former mining lands in Kentucky, Tennessee, and the Virginias have seen a resurgence of elk, thriving once again in an area that had seen better days. This reflects the power of conservation efforts to restore and rejuvenate the land.
